Over 20 artists threatened by Taiwan authorities for pro-reunification expressions

(ECNS) -- Over 20 artists from Taiwan have been specifically threatened by Taiwan's Democratic Progressive Party (DPP) due to their pro-reunification expressions, with actress Ouyang Nana becoming the top target.

Artists who repost pro-reunification messages or opposing "Taiwan independence" content during certain occasions are considered by Taiwan authorities as engaging in "collaborative behavior" with the Chinese mainland.

Taiwan's so-called "Mainland Affairs Council (MAC)", along with cultural authorities, would initiate administrative investigations, Chiu Chui-cheng, head of the "Mainland Affairs Council," said on Wednesday.

On Friday, Shen Yu-chung, deputy head of the so-called "Mainland Affairs Council," confirmed that a special meeting was held in coordination with the cultural authorities to discuss issues about these pro-reunification artists. The Taiwan authorities threatened to investigate and punish those with particularly severe cases.

Taiwan authorities' suppression tactics have triggered widespread backlash on Chinese social media Weibo.
